Is it hard to get a KPMG internship?

So how difficult is it to land a KPMG internship in the U.S.? Last year, KPMG received 27,000 applications from students in the U.S., which led to the firm hiring an intern class totaling 3,000, winter and summer sessions combined. That equates to an acceptance rate of approximately 11%.

How many interns does KPMG hire?

In a year, the firm takes on approximately 3,300 interns. Most interns at KPMG are paid approximately $24 an hour, according to jobs and salary website Glassdoor.

What GPA does KPMG require?

3.0
PwC internship and full time positions have a minimum required GPA of 3.4 while EY is 3.2 and KPMG is 3.0.

What schools does KPMG recruit from?

KPMG. The top feeder schools for KPMG are Penn State, University of Illinois, University of Texas, University of Maryland, and Indiana University.

How hard is it to work at KPMG?

KPMG is definitely a challenging place to work, in terms of the technical accounting and audit knowledge required, as well as one’s ability to deal with low performing staff and difficult clients. During busy season (typically Jan-Apr of each year), you may work very long hours due to reporting deadlines.

What do you wear to a KPMG internship?

Employees at KPMG offices tend to wear business casual clothing, but when working off-site, all workers should follow the client’s lead, Schaum says.

Is KPMG better than EY?

EY scored higher in 4 areas: Overall Rating, Compensation & Benefits, % Recommend to a friend and Positive Business Outlook. KPMG scored higher in 1 area: CEO Approval. Both tied in 4 areas: Career Opportunities, Work-life balance, Senior Management and Culture & Values.
